数字电路课程设计报告-七人表决电路

上传人:aa****6 文档编号:34050170 上传时间:2018-02-20 格式:DOC 页数:18 大小:1.27MB
返回 下载 相关 举报
数字电路课程设计报告-七人表决电路_第1页
第1页 / 共18页
数字电路课程设计报告-七人表决电路_第2页
第2页 / 共18页
数字电路课程设计报告-七人表决电路_第3页
第3页 / 共18页
数字电路课程设计报告-七人表决电路_第4页
第4页 / 共18页
数字电路课程设计报告-七人表决电路_第5页
第5页 / 共18页
点击查看更多>>
资源描述

《数字电路课程设计报告-七人表决电路》由会员分享,可在线阅读,更多相关《数字电路课程设计报告-七人表决电路(18页珍藏版)》请在金锄头文库上搜索。

1、数字电路课程设计报告课 题:七人表决电路班 级: 电子信息工程 1301 姓 名: 学号: 1 1 0 8 0 3 0 5 0指导教师:设计时间: 2015.4-2015.5 七人表决电路一、设计任务与要求1设计一个七人表决器,用数码管显示出同意的人数。2. 当赞同者达到及超过四人时,LED 发光二极管灯亮表示通过3学会根据已学知识设计具有某一特定功能的电路,学会基本电路的组装与调试。二、方案设计与论证当按下开关时,代表同意赞成,开关没有按下去时,表示不赞成。评委按照自己的意愿投票,选择是否按下开关,即选择逻辑电位。对逻辑电位进行译码,对译码后芯片的输出进行显示。方案一:先用 74LS161

2、自动计数,在计数的同时用数据选择器分别将通过和否决的高电平进行选择,之后将七人的选择结果用 74LS161 加法计数器进行累加。然后在数码管显示并用数据比较器进行比较,如果通过的票数大于或等于 4,则 LED 灯亮表示“通过” 。如果通过的票数小于 4,则 LED 灯不亮表示“否决” 。方案一 总体电路原理图方案二:将七人的通过、否决票数用移位寄存器进行寄存,弃权的票数用另一组移位寄存器进行寄存,然后用 CLK 脉冲信号使其移位寄存器进行右移,用 T 触发器构成的同步二进制加法计数器进行累加,如果通过的票数大于或等于 4,则 LED 灯亮表示“通过” 。如果通过的票数小于 4,则 LED 灯不

3、亮表示“否决” 。方波信号二进制计数器八选一数据选择器二进制计数器数码管显示数据比较器结果显示七个并排拨挡开关 +5V 电源方案二 总体电路原理图方案对比:方案一是利用数据选择器和计数器原理,电路实现方便、设计思路明确、布线简单、电路的稳定性高、调试简单、易于实现要求;方案二利用寄存器以及计数器原理,电路复杂不容易查找错误,调试复杂。通过分析,结合设计电路性能指标、器件的性价比,本设计电路选择方案一三、单元电路设计与参数计算1.555 定时器先把 555 定时器时钟的 2,6 脚相连并通过电容 C2 接地,并同时通过 R15 接到 7脚,7 脚通过 R16 接电源 Vcc,5 脚接地 C1 再

4、接到地,构成多谐振荡器。用以产生方波时钟信号。电路中,R15、R16、C1 和 C2 是定时元件,电路原理图如下: 555 定时器是一种用途很广的集成电路,如表 3 所示,可以构成施密特触发器、单稳态触发器和多谐振荡器,都是利用 R、C 元件构成的脉冲电路,分析的关键就是电容的充放电,关键的连线点事是与电容相连的元件输入端。2.表决电路部分:先将七个并排拨挡开关的输入接到电源,输出依次接到 74LS151 的输入端X0X1X2X3X4X5X6,输入端 X7 接地,再用方波信号使 74LS161 二进制加法计数器自动计数并将其输出端的 Q0Q1Q2 依次接入到八选一数据选择器 74LS151 的

5、 ABC,在 74LS151 的输入端 G 接入方波信号让其芯片进行选择使其在计数的同时用数据选择器分别将通过和否决的高低电平进行选择,将 74LS151 的输出端 Y 接入到 74LS161 的输入端 clk 用来把七人的选择结果在 74LS161 加法计数器进行累加,74LS161 的最高位输出端 Q3 接入与非门 74LS00 之后到 74LS161 和 74LS161 的 7 端口,用来计数截止保持到 8,由于七人表决器跟大于或等于 4 时且小于或等于 7 时 LED 灯亮以用来显示通过,分析可知只需在 74LS161 的输出端 Q2 接入 LED 灯即可,电路图如下:表决电路部分(1

6、)74LS161 引脚图以及功能表:74LS161 是 常 用 的 四 位 二 进 制 可 预 置 的 同 步 加 法 计 数 器 , 他 可 以 灵 活 的 运 用 在 各 种 数 字 电路 , 是一种最简单基本的运算,计数器就是实现这种运算的逻辑电路,计数器在数字系统中主要是对脉冲的个数进行计数,以实现测量、计数和控制的功能,同时兼有分频功能。 74LS161 是四位二进制可预置同步计数器,由于它采用 4 个主从 JK 触发器作为记忆单元,故又称为四位二进制同步计数器,其集成芯片管脚如图所示。74LS161 Q0 Q1 Q2 Q3 (b) 逻 辑 功 能 示 意 图 (a) 引 脚 排 列

7、 图 16 15 14 13 12 11 10 9 74LS161 1 2 3 4 5 6 7 8 VCC CO Q0 Q1 Q2 Q3 CET PE CR CP D0 D1 D2 D3 CEP GND CR D0 D1 D2 D3 CET CET CP CO PE 74LS161 管脚图该计数器由于内部采用了快速进位电路,所以具有较高的计数速度。各触发器翻转是靠时钟脉冲信号的正跳变上升沿来完成的。时钟脉冲每正跳变一次,计数器内各触发器就同时翻转一次,74LS161 的功能表如表所示:74LS161 逻辑功能表输 入 输 出RDLET EP CP A B C D QA QB QC QDL L

8、L L LH L a b c d a b c dH H H H 计 数H H L 保 持H H L 保 持由于 74LS161 的计数容量为 16,即计 16 个脉冲,发生一次进位,所以可以用它构成 16 进制以内的各进制计数器,实现的方法有两种:置零法(复位法)和置数法(置位法) 。从 74LS161 功能表功能表中可以知道,当清零端 CR=“0”,计数器输出Q3、Q2、Q1、Q0 立即为全“0” ,这个时候为异步复位功能。当 CR=“1”且 LD=“0”时,在 CP 信号上升沿作用后,74LS161 输出端 Q3、Q2、Q1、Q0 的状态分别与并行数据输入端 D3,D2,D1,D0 的状态

9、一样,为同步置数功能。而只有当 CR=LD=EP=ET=“1”、CP脉冲上升沿作用后,计数器加 1。74LS161 还有一个进位输出端 CO,其逻辑关系是CO= Q0Q1Q2Q3CET。合理应用计数器的清零功能和置数功能,一片 74LS161 可以组成 16 进制以下的任意进制分频器。(2)74LS151 引脚图以及功能表:74LS151 为互补输出的 8 选 1 数据选择器。引脚排列如图所示,74LS151 管脚图功能如表所示。 74LS151 逻辑功能表选择控制端(地址端)为 CA,按二进制译码,从 8 个输入数据 D0D7 中,选择一个需要的数据送到输出端 Y,G 为使能端,低电平有效。

10、 (1)使能端 G1 时,不论 CA 状态如何,均无输出(Y0,W1) ,多路开关被禁止。838 电子 (2)使能端 G0 时,多路开关正常工作,根据地址码 C、B、A 的状态选择 D0D7 中某一个通道的数据输送到输出端 Y。 如:CBA000,则选择 D0 数据到输出端,即 YD0。新艺图库 如:CBA001,则选择 D1 数据到输出端,即 YD1,其余类推。(3)发光二极管LED 发光二极管的工作原理 图 3-4 发光二极管结构图发光二极管简称为 LED。由镓(Ga)与砷(AS)、磷(P)的化合物制成的二极管,当电子与空穴复合时能辐射出可见光,因而可以用来制成发光二极管,在电路及仪器中作

11、为指示灯,或者组成文字或数字显示。磷砷化镓二极管发红光,磷化镓二极管发绿光,碳化硅二极管发黄光。注意事项:用数字式万用表去测二极管时,红表笔接二极管的正极,黑表笔接二极管的负极,此时测得的阻值才是二极管的正向导通阻值,这与指针式万用表的表笔接法刚好相反。发光二极管的正负极也可以从引脚长短来识别,长脚为正,短脚为负。经分析,将 74LS161(2)的输出端的 Q2 接到 LED 灯长脚,短脚接地。(4)显示译码器 CD4511:CD4511 是一个用于驱动共阴极 LED (数码管)显示器的 BCD 码七段码译码器,特点是具有 BCD 转换、消隐和锁存控制、七段译码及驱动功能的 CMOS 电路能提

12、供较大的拉电流。可直接驱动 LED 显示器。CD4511引脚图CD4511 功能介绍如下:BI:4 脚是消隐输入控制端,当 BI=0 时,不管其它输入端状态如何,七段数码管均处于熄灭(消隐)状态,不显示数字。LT:3 脚是测试输入端,当 BI=1,LT=0 时,译码输出全为 1,不管输入 DCBA 状态如何,七段均发亮,显示“8” 。它主要用来检测数码管是否损坏。LE:锁定控制端,当 LE=0 时,允许译码输出。 LE=1 时译码器是锁定保持状态,译码器输出被保持在 LE=0 时的数值。A1、A2、A3、A4、为 8421BCD 码输入端。a、b、c、d、e、f、g:为译码输出端,输出为高电平

13、 1 有效。CD4511 的内部有上拉电阻,在输入端与数码管笔段端接上限流电阻就可工作。(5)共阴阴数码管:共 阴 极 数 码 管 则 是 把 所 有 LED 的阴极连接到共同接点 com, 而 每 个 LED 的阳极分别为a、b、c、d、e、f、g 及 dp(小数点) ,如下图所示。图中的 8 个 LED 分别与上面那个图的 ADP 各段相对应,通过控制各个 LED 的亮灭来显示对于单个数码管来说,从它的正面看进去,左下角那个脚为 1 脚,以逆时针方向依次为 110 脚,左上角那个脚便是 10 脚了,上面两个图中的数字分别与这 10 个管脚一一对应。注意,3 脚和 8 脚是连通的,这两个都是

14、公共脚接阴极。四、总原理图及元器件清单1.总原理图:七人表决电路2.元件清单:(1)74LS151 1 片(2)74LS161 2 片(3)74LS00 1 片(4)CD4511 1 片(5)NE555 1 片(6)共阴极数码管 1 个(7)七个并排拨挡开关 1 个(8)LED 发光二极管 1 个(9)0.22uF 的电容 2 个(10)2k 的电阻 2 个(11)147 欧姆的电阻 7 个五、安装与调试1.电路安装将设计好的电路在 Multisim 11.0 中绘制出来,在绘制时,注意各器件的选择和使用,开关应选择并排拨挡开关,共 7 个,开关连线时应保持处于断开状态,不得提前接通电源。此外

15、,接线时的走线,应选择合适的走线方式,使整个电路显得清晰明确,尽量避免接线的来回交叉、或者绕远的走线方式。Multisim 11.0 的使用也是一项非常复杂的事情,需要足够的细心和耐心,一个很小的疏忽就容易接错线,而接线错误就会造成仿真错误,甚至仿真失败。因此一定要注意仿真时的正确接线。2.电路调试(1)静态调试电路安装完毕后,先认真检查接线是否正确,引脚是否虚焊,包括错线、少线、多线。线路连接错误一般是因为接线时看错引脚,或者改接时忘记去掉原来的旧线造成的,实验查线是往往不易发现。首先按照总电路图检查是否有引脚连接错误,连接短路,接着用万用表依次检测电路的焊接中是否有虚焊或者短路的情况。焊接时注意点,这种情况可以避免。(2)动态调试完成焊接后,先测试电源导通,利用数码管的显示,看电源是否导通。要进行电路的表决需要借助 555 构成的多谐振荡器产生的信号,再用拨挡开关的开通与否进行表决,然后与数码管显示的数字进行对比看是否一致,需注意输入电压不要过高,对应 5V 即可。焊接实物图(1) 正面元件实物图:n

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 学术论文 > 毕业论文

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号